Transaction 6528822379e52f0b7d22fd8be05246b719b41d9b246903329146f72d888aa004
1 Input
1 Output
-
6528822379e52f0b7d22fd8be05246b719b41d9b246903329146f72d888aa004:0
- value
- 103480
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cf3454c29333a910db1392bdb508591b9bbf782 OP_EQUAL
- address
- 3QkVddScYzLfYCQm2CEHrdNyhsnnhfQFLo